Rubber roof in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a rubber ro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into costly repairs. Certified service providers typically examine the entire roof surface, paying close attention to seams, flashing, and areas around vents or other penetrations. They look for signs of wear, cracking, blistering, or other damage that could compromise the roof’s integrity. Regular inspections help ensure that small problems are caught early, allowing for timely maintenance or repairs that can extend the lifespan of the rubber roofing.

These inspections are especially valuable for property owners who want to prevent leaks, water damage, or structural issues caused by unnoticed deterioration. Rubber roofs are durable but not immune to damage from weather exposure, UV rays, or age. Service providers can detect issues such as seam separation, punctures, or surface degradation that may not be visible from the ground. Addressing these problems early can pr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s, making regular inspections a practical step for maintaining a safe and secure roof.

What is involved in a rubber roof inspection? A rubber roof inspection typically includes checking for signs of damage, such as cracks, blisters, or punctures, and assessing the overall condition of the roofing material to identify potential issues.

How can I tell if my rubber roof needs repairs? Signs that a rubber roof may need repairs include visible cracks, pooling water, bubbling, or areas where the membrane appears to be lifting or deteriorating.

What are common problems found during a rubber roof inspection? Common problems include seam separations, UV damage, ponding water, and aging or cracking of the rubber membrane.

Why should I have a professional inspect my rubber roof? A professional inspection can accurately identify issues that may not be visible to the untrained eye and help determine the best course for maintenance or repairs.

How often should a rubber ro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a rubber roof inspected at least once a year and after major weather events to ensure its condition remains sound.
